“SHADOW” by Marie James! An Awesome edition to the Cerberus MC Series (review below)
Morrison “Shadow” Griggs, VP of the Cerberus MC, is a force to be reckoned with. Women fall at his feet, willing to do almost anything for a night with him.
Misty Bowen is the exception. She’s young and impressionable, but with her religious upbringing, she’s able to resist Shadow’s advances… for a while at least.
Never one to look back on past conquests, Shadow is surprised that he’s intrigued by Misty, which only grows more when she seems to be done with him without a word.
Being ghosted by a twenty-one-year-old is not the norm where he’s concerned, and the rejection doesn’t sit right with him.
Life goes on, however, until Misty shows up on the doorstep of the Cerberus MC clubhouse with a surprise that rocks his entire world off of its axis.
With only the clothes on her back and the consequences of her lies and deceit, Misty needs help now more than she ever has. Alone in the world and desperate for help, she turns to the one man she thought she’d never see again.
Shadow would never turn his back on a woman in need, but his inability to forgive has always been his main character flaw. Unintended circumstances have cast Misty into his life, but will he have the ability to keep his distance when her situation necessitates a closeness he’s never dreamed of having with a woman?
This series just keeps getting better and better. Shadow is packed full of raw emotions and simply put “life”.
Shadow is definitely the love’m and leave’m satisfied type not the HEA type. He has his work, his MC club and all the women he’ll ever need yet a chance second meeting with Misty ends up throwing his life into a loop. As for Misty, it’s always been Shadow; even though she knows he’ll never stick around. But what happens when he is all she has to turn to? Her life is a complete mess and she has no one else to run to. Sadly past mistakes will take their toll on Shadow and Misty and it would take a small miracle to fix things. This book will have you laughing, crying and just wanting to shake some sense into Misty and Shadow. But one thing is certain, you don’t want to miss the series or this book.
